Ogborne Capital Management LLC acquired a new stake in shares of RH (NYSE:RH - Free Report) during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und acquired 20,000 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$7,872,000. RH makes up 1.3% of Ogborne Capital Management LLC's investment portfolio, making the stock its 12th biggest position. Ogborne Capital Management LLC owned 0.11% of RH as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

RH (NYSE:RH -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, April 2nd. The company reported $1.58 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$1.91 by ($0.33). The firm had revenue of $812.41 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$828.21 million. RH had a negative return on equity of 35.72% and a net margin of 2.25%. RH's revenue for the quarter was up 10.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.72 EPS. As a group, analysts forecast that RH will post 4.39 earnings per share for the current year.

RH Company Profile
(
Free Report)
RH,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a retailer in the home furnishings market. The company offers products in various categories, including furniture, lighting, textiles, bathware, décor, outdoor and garden, baby, child, and teen furnishings. It provides its products through rh.com, rhbabyandchild.com, rhteen.com, rhmodern.com, and waterworks.com online channels, as well as operates RH Galleries, RH outlet stores, RH Guesthouse, and Waterworks showrooms in the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, and Germany.
